Blurb earlier today from On3 about Kentucky recruiting:

Aidan Mahaney (Saint Mary’s) So. G | 6-3, 180

  • Kentucky is one of many schools to reach out to Saint Mary’s transfer guard Aidan Mahaney, according to Recruits Zone. The likes of Duke, UConn, Florida, Alabama, Arkansas, St. John’s, and plenty more have done the same. Mahaney officially entered the portal late Tuesday night. He holds a strong connection to Michigan’s new assistant coach Justin Joyner, who was previously at Saint Mary’s with Mahaney.

Duke has some pretty insane turnover this year. They are losing their top four scorers (Filipowski, McCain, Roach, Mitchell). Two of them to transfer. They retain five (Proctor) and six (Foster), eight (Stewart), nine (Power). Then they lose seven (Young) to graduation. They pretty much lose everyone past that also to transfer (Reeves, Schutt, Blakes), or graduation (Begovich). So they lost 9/13 players.

And still they don't have PT if they want to keep the incoming freshmen happy but they have Maliq Brown (7-19 from three career) and perhaps Mason Gillis coming in also for visits. I just don't get those two. Someone is going to angry about PT if they pick up one of those two. Brea I kind of understand as he can fit in at the two for them off the bench.

Seriously where is the PT for Brown or Gillis though. Neither is anything but a 3 or a 4.

PG: Proctor
SG: Foster
SF: Evans, Knueppel, Harris
PF: Flagg, Power
C: Maluach, Stewart, Ngongba

If anything they need a backup PG/SG
